**Q: How does Splitgate assign users to experiment arms?**

A: Assignment is a deterministic hash of user ID and experiment salt, so reviewers should verify the salt is never logged. If the assignment store's admin credential must be restored during review, the recovery tool will prompt for a passphrase, and the current value is written directly beneath this entry.

strongbox words: oliael-gilax-lamael

**Handover Note – from Priya to Callum**

Callum, here's where things stand on Project Marlowe. Short version: we're about six weeks behind, mostly because the Dunsbury integration team kept getting pulled onto other work. The branch managers know the rollout slipped to Q3, but they don't have the revised milestones yet — hold those until the steering group signs off. Vendor relations are fine, morale a bit wobbly. Keep Renata close; she knows where the bodies are buried. One last thing you should see before my leaving drinks.

management briefing: Only 7 of the 100 pilot accounts renewed Zorath, so a churn review is set for April 15.

Handover: Glimmerkit component library versioning. We moved to strict semver last quarter; plugin authors should pin minor versions, as patch releases may still tweak internal class names. The compat matrix lives in the docs portal. Breaking changes get a two-release deprecation window. Plugins targeting the registry must declare the values shown below in their manifest.

service settings:
ralael:
  pin: 7453
  tenant: zorath
  seal: seal_087806e4
  metrics_host: metrics.ralael.paliqworks.example
  standby_team: fraath
  escalation: praok-istiel
  nonce: 10e083

Handover — image cache leak (for Thursday sync)

From: Dorit → Maks. The Bramblewick thumbnail cache leaks roughly 40MB/hour under burst load; suspect the eviction timer never fires after a config reload. Repro steps in the Hatchline runbook. Heap dumps are in the sealed diagnostics bucket. To open the bucket and pull the dumps, Maks will need the recovery passphrase written immediately below.

unlock words, fawig-bagef: olidor-holir-istox-holath-tamys-quenion-giliel